Narrative:
The pilot, accompanied by a passenger, took off from Gap-Tallard Airfield, for a cross-country flight via Chambery, then Annecy, before returning to the departure aerodrome.
During the landing run, the plane turned sharply to the right and the pilot immediately made a rudder pedal input to counter the movement.The aeroplane pivoted around its right wheel and veered off partially from the runway and rolled over on its wing.
